The fence is just square steel tubing with plywood or plastic faces screwed onto it, so just cut a bit off the end! You can rent a metal-cutting chop saw (or buy one cheap at Harbor Freight like I did) or use a hack saw. Just remove the faces first and cut those down to size with a regular wood-cutting miter saw. You might have to do a bit of cleanup with a file or sandpaper after you've made your cuts.
